Abstract
In this study fabrication of three - and five - layer Al-Al2O3 graded composite (FGCs) including 5.7-18.7 vol% and 5.7-15.4 vol% of Al2O3 phase, respectively via ball milling of Al and ZnO powder and thereafter hot pressing at 5800C was investigated. The synthesis of alumina particulates was accomplished via aluminothermic reaction in Al - matrix. The occurrence of aluminothermic reaction was investigated by XRD analysis. OM and SEM studies were performed to observe porosity, the interfaces between layers, and the alumina particulates. The results showed that five - layer Al-Al2O3 FGCs have better gradient in hardness. In addition, maximum hardness and relative density were measured as 137.4 Hv and 99.5%, respectively.
